When someone has conquered substance abuse problem, it isn't as easy as resuming where you left off. Restoring a stable and happy life takes time and a lot of determination. A Halfway House, a.k.a. a Sober Living Facility, is a place where recovering individuals can go where they can live in a clean and supportive setting until they can live stably on their own. Living in a Halfway House may be a requirement of a person's parole for example, or the individual could decide to live in a Halfway House of their own will after drug or alcohol treatment. In either case, occupants of a Halfway House are clean and sober and striving to do what is necessary to repair their lives. This could mean, for example, finishing school, finding a job, etc.

Halfway Houses in Delavan are run by people who in many instances were once occupants of the house. The duration an individual is permitted to stay at the Halfway House can vary, but it's typically anywhere from a month to a couple of years. Tenants must submit to drug and alcohol testing prior to being accepted into the house, and this testing will happen regularly to make sure there is not any drug use in the house or addiction issues that would be more effectively handled in a drug or alcohol rehabilitation facility.
